A.H. & A. W. Reed, Wellington . Auckland . Sydney, 1966. Reprint. Softcover (Stiff Boards). Good/No Dust Jacket. Illustrator: Dennis Turner. 165 g.; V, 6-64 pages, biography of James Cowan, preface by author and index (which is also printed on the verso of the rear book panel). The text is illustrated with numerous black-and-white illustrations by Dennis Turner, along with black-and-white reproduction of contemporary illustrations and black-and-white photographs. Black-and-white illustrated cover which has had a ochre coloured overlay, against a gold background with black and white titles to the front panel. Minor rubbing to the spine edges and to the book corners. Sunning to the rear panel along with a few marks. Browning to the verso of the book panels and light age toning of the internal text. A small potted history of the Maori people of New Zealand, touching on all aspects of life, including social, religious, cultivation, war and arts and crafts. Size: 4to 9¾" - 12" tall.
